Queens, NY (March 17, 2023) – An unidentified person who was riding a motorcycle was injured after being struck by a vehicle in the Murray Hill neighborhood of Queens. Authorities reported the crash at about 12:30 p.m. on Friday afternoon, March 17th.
A preliminary investigation shows that an unspecified type of vehicle entered the area of 144-40 Roosevelt Avenue, where it hit a motorcyclist. The driver of that vehicle reportedly fled the scene and no details have been provided and whether or not they were located.
First responders, including police and paramedics, arrived at the scene to assist the injured rider. The victim reportedly suffered injuries, but their current condition has not been specified at this time.
Police investigators are conducting an inquiry to establish the events that led to the crash. No further details are available, but updates will be provided once they are reported.
